Cucumber Seed

Cucumbers that are used in salads generally have more smooth skins. These varieties will be more uniform in dark green color that runs from the tip to the tip. On the stomach of the growing vegetable is the area which was in contact with the soil prior to harvest. Cucumber is an vining perennial plant that is warm-season and belongs to the Cucurbitaceae family that is cultivated by its delicious fruits. Cucumbers are vine-forming plants with large leaves and curly tendrils. The main stems of the plant can contain four or five branches, from which the tendrils extend. The leaves of the Cucumber Seed plant are laid out in different ways on vines. They have three to seven pointed lobes and are hairy. Cucumber plants produce in yellow flowers, with dimensions of 4cm (1.6 inches).).

Specifications for the seeds of Cucumber

Common Name Cucumber
Sunlight Full Sun
Water 25-50 millimetres of water per week
Temperature 15-24 degree celsius
Soil sandy loam and well-drained
Fertilizer Vermicompost, Pseudomonas Fluorescens Bio Fertilizer, Fish Amino Acid
Germination Seven to Ten days
Harvest Season 55-65 days
No. of seeds 50

Care and planting of Salad Cucumber Seed

Seeding of salad Cucumber seeds

  • Within the plant bag in a grow bag, sow cucumber seeds 2.5cm across.
  • Sow seeds at 15-20cm intervals near the base of the support vertical or on the top of a mound.
  • Cut the delicate seedlings to ground level so that you don’t damage the roots of plants that remain.
  • Put in an climber’s netduring the process of planting, since these plants are climbers.

Seeds of Growing Salad, Cucumber Seed

  • Regularly watering is a good way to maintain an the same level of moisture on the ground. Let the soil remain wet. Cucumbers contain a minimum of 95% water, and require continuous watering to ensure rapid, even growth.
  • At the bottom of the plants Install an irrigation drip or soaker pipe. Every week throughout summer, give cucumbers at the very least 1 inch of water.
  • On the leaves of cucumber water can encourage development of fungal diseases, like powdery or downy mildew.
  • In the heat the leaves will begin to wilt during the afternoon as plants take in more water than the roots provide.
  • If plants appear to be wilting at dawn, it suggests that your soil may be dry and requires immediate irrigation.
  • Apply mulch around the plants in order to conserve soil moisture and to prevent soil compaction due to excessive irrigation.
  • Cucumbers can develop strangely or taste bitter if they are given too little water or are hydrated in a different way.
  • Placing your index finger into the soil is an easy method of determining the moisture in soil If your finger is dry, you need to water your plants.

Harvesting Salad Cucumber

  • Cucumber Seed can be harvested between 55 and 70 days following sowing.
  • Cucumbers should be picked when they’re mature. Cucumbers left on the vines following maturity will hinder the growth of new blossoms and fruits.
  • Regular inspections and harvesting cucumbers can ensure that you are on top of your harvest.
  • Cucumbers that can be sliced should be picked between 6-8 inches (15-20cm) in length.
  • Cucumbers must be cut off from plants using a clipper for gardening or knife, or scissors. Cucumbers could be hurt when they are pulled from trees.
  • Cucumbers that remain to ripen for a long time period will develop thick skins, and lose their flavor.

Tips for cultivating Salad Cucumber

  • Before planting Cucumber Seed, amend the beds with compost that has been aged or organic mixing of potting mix. Compost has all the essential nutrients needed by cucumbers to develop quickly.
  • All through the year, dress the cucumbers using premium fish amino acid Organic 100 percent Concentrated Growth Enhancer.
  • Cucumbers must be fed a low-nitrogen high-phosphorus diet and potassium-rich. Pay attention to the instructions on the label fertilization that is too much can harm or even harm plants.
  • Mid-season, apply a dressing made of vermi compost that has been enriched that is 100 percent organic to cucumbers to restore soil nutrients.
  • Make sure your garden is weed-free. they compete for nutrients in the soil and water. Plant in a shallow manner to prevent disturbing the roots.
  • Straws or chopped leaves can be used as mulch cucumber plants. Mulch helps in the conservation of soil moisture and keeps plants and fruits in good condition. It is difficult for slugs and snails to navigate through pine straw or straw mulch.

Common issues that affect Salad Cucumber Seed and potential solutions

  • Aphids, cucumber bugs, squash bugs, as well as slugs could all be attracted by cucumbers.
  • Aphids can be controlled through washing them off using an intense streams of water. pinching plants that are infested and spraying organic Pest Control for sucking Pests.
  • If Cucumber Seed beetles eat plant tissues, they chew holes in the leaves , and propagate cucumber bacterial wilt. Get them removed manually from vines, and take them out. To get rid of pests that bite make use of organic pesticides.
  • Squash bugs feed off the sap of plants, which causes the leaves to die. They can also attack seeds. Diatomaceous earth is utilized to dust plants around roots of the plants. An alternative is to utilize an organic pesticide to ward off pests that bite.
  • Slugs are known to scrape holes into leaves. Near the plant’s base sprinkle diatomaceous Earth and organic Pest Control for Biting Pests.
  • Scab, mosaic and mildew are just a few diseases that affect cucumber plants.
  • Keep your garden clean by getting rid of weeds and debris which can harbour diseases and pests.
  • Take the plants off immediately. place them in a bag and dispose of them to stop the spread of disease.
  • To help prevent fungal illnesses, choose resistant plant varieties, spread plants further apart to increase circulation of air and also add Pseudomonas Fluorescens Bio Fertilizer.
